  2. Most homeowners are tempted to go green for their heating and energy requirements. Despite the upsurge in renewable and sustainable energy forms, the majority of homeowners remain reluctant about making the switch. Residential solar water heaters are something many overlook.

  3. Using a solar water heater will help you minimize the CO2 emissions from your home. This way, you and your family will do your part towards keeping your environment safe and protected. It will help you secure a better future for all of us for more years to come.

  4. However, many communities and city councils are providing grants and subsidies for residential solar water heaters to enable homeowners to finance the project. Other schemes include off-grid energy reimbursements. You just need to do research for a few hours and then you may find that the cost of this system isn’t near as much as you thought first.

  5. Residential solar water heating systems can be used year-round and are handy in varying climates. Whether you live in Los Angeles, California, or Lansing Michigan, it doesn’t matter. Moreover, sufficient sunlight is available to be used by the solar water heaters. They can be ideal for areas where the climate remains less than perfect. But there will be enough to keep the hot water flowing.
